Official DOL plan name: New Jersey Institute for Disabilities Retirement Plan · Sponsored by New Jersey Institute for Disabilities · New Jersey · Healthcare & Social Assistance
$39M in assets, 310 participants
New Jersey Institute for Disabilities's New Jersey Institute for Disabilities Retirement Plan reported $39M in total assets and 310 participants in its 2024 DOL Form 5500 filing, ranking in the 81st percentile by assets among filed plans. Figures are as reported by the plan sponsor to the Department of Labor, not audited or endorsed by PlainRetire.

What changed between DOL Form 5500 filings
plan year 2023 → plan year 2024
- New Jersey Institute for Disabilities Retirement Plan reported net income fell from $5M in the plan year 2023 filing to $2M in the plan year 2024 filing.
- New Jersey Institute for Disabilities Retirement Plan reported participants rose from 291 in the plan year 2023 filing to 310 in the plan year 2024 filing.
- New Jersey Institute for Disabilities Retirement Plan end-of-year assets rose from $37M in the plan year 2023 filing to $39M in the plan year 2024 filing.
